Summary

The kings of Aksum formally became Christian during the second quarter of the fourth century, making Ethiopia the second country (after Armenia) in the world officially to adopt the faith. This book offers an account of Ethiopian Christian civilization and its churches both built and rock-hewn - from the Aksumite period to the thirteenth century.
